What Key Features Should You Look for in the Best Scale for IBCLC?
When selecting the best scale for IBCLC, it’s essential to consider several key features that enhance functionality and accuracy.
- Precision and Accuracy: A high-quality scale should provide precise measurements, typically within a few grams, to ensure accurate tracking of an infant’s weight. This is crucial for IBCLCs as they need to monitor weight gain closely to assess a baby’s feeding effectiveness.
- Capacity and Range: The scale should have an appropriate weight capacity, ideally up to 20 kg or more, to accommodate a wide range of infants and toddlers. This feature ensures that the scale can be used throughout a child’s early development without needing to upgrade.
- Baby-Friendly Design: Look for scales with a flat, stable surface or a cradle that can securely hold infants during weighing. A baby-friendly design helps to prevent rolling or slipping, making the weighing process safer and more reliable.
- Digital Display: A clear, easy-to-read digital display is essential for quick reference and reducing the chance of error in reading weights. Features like backlighting can enhance visibility in various lighting conditions, which is particularly useful in clinical settings.
- Unit Conversion: Scales that offer the option to switch between measurement units (kilograms, pounds, ounces) add versatility for different preferences or requirements. This feature allows IBCLCs to easily communicate weight information to parents or healthcare professionals who may use different measurement standards.
- Tare Function: A tare function lets the user subtract the weight of clothing or blankets, providing an accurate weight of the infant alone. This is particularly useful for ensuring that weight measurements reflect the baby’s actual body weight without any additional items skewing the results.
- Portability: A lightweight and compact design is beneficial for IBCLCs who may need to transport the scale between different locations. Portability ensures that accurate weight measurements can be taken in various settings, whether at home visits or in clinics.
- Durability and Maintenance: Look for scales made from high-quality materials that can withstand frequent use and are easy to clean. A durable scale will not only last longer but also maintain its accuracy over time with proper care.
What Types of Scales Are Ideal for IBCLC Professionals?
IBCLC professionals require precise and reliable scales for accurate infant weight assessments, which are vital for monitoring growth and lactation. The best scales for IBCLC include:
- Digital Infant Scales: These scales provide precise measurements and are designed specifically for infants. They often feature a tare function to subtract the weight of blankets or clothing, ensuring accurate readings. Many digital models also have a hold function that captures the weight even if the infant moves, enhancing reliability during assessments.
- Mechanical Baby Scales: While less common than digital scales, mechanical scales are highly durable and do not require batteries. They provide a straightforward way to measure an infant’s weight and are often appreciated for their simplicity and reliability. However, they may not offer the same level of precision as digital scales, especially for very small increments of weight.
- Portable Baby Scales: Ideal for on-the-go assessments, portable scales are lightweight and easy to transport. They are often equipped with a carrying case, making them convenient for home visits or consultations outside of a clinic. Many portable options still maintain high accuracy, ensuring that IBCLC professionals can provide reliable weight measurements wherever needed.
- Multi-Function Scales: These scales can serve multiple purposes, including weighing infants and older children. They often come with features that allow for easy switching between different weight modes and can be equipped with additional functionalities such as height measurement. This versatility makes them a valuable tool for IBCLC professionals, who may need to assess a range of patients.

Why Are Antimicrobial Scales Important for IBCLC Practice?
Antimicrobial scales are critical for IBCLC (International Board Certified Lactation Consultant) practice, particularly in maintaining hygiene and preventing the spread of pathogens. As IBCLCs work closely with new mothers and infants, ensuring a clean and safe environment is paramount.
Key reasons why antimicrobial scales are important include:
-
Infection Prevention: These scales are designed with antimicrobial materials that inhibit the growth of bacteria and other harmful microorganisms. This feature is essential in a healthcare setting where newborns, who have developing immune systems, are particularly vulnerable.
-
Easy Cleaning: Many antimicrobial scales have smooth, non-porous surfaces that facilitate swift cleaning and maintenance. This is crucial in busy clinical settings where time is a factor.
-
Durability: Scales equipped with antimicrobial technology often have enhanced durability, reducing the need for frequent replacements. This longevity provides cost savings for practitioners over time.
-
Trustworthy Measurements: Accurate weight measurements are vital for monitoring the growth and feeding of infants. Antimicrobial scales help ensure that they provide reliable data without the risk of contamination affecting the readings.
Employing antimicrobial scales allows IBCLCs to enhance the quality of care they offer while promoting a safer environment for patients.
How Crucial Is Accuracy in Choosing a Scale for IBCLC?
Accuracy in choosing a scale for an International Board Certified Lactation Consultant (IBCLC) is vital for effective patient care and assessment.
- Precision Measurement: The best scale for IBCLC must provide precise weight readings to monitor infant growth accurately. Any small error can lead to misinterpretation of an infant’s feeding adequacy, which is critical for early intervention in breastfeeding issues.
- Weight Capacity: It is essential that the scale can accommodate a range of weights, especially for varying infant sizes and conditions. A scale with a higher weight capacity ensures that it can be used as infants grow or if there are twins or larger babies involved.
- Portability: Many IBCLCs work in various settings, including homes and clinics, making portability a significant factor. A lightweight, easily transportable scale allows for flexibility and convenience in different environments while maintaining accurate measurements.
- Ease of Use: The scale should be user-friendly, allowing both the consultant and caregivers to operate it easily. Features such as a clear display, simple controls, and quick readings minimize the chance of error during weight checks.
- Durability: A robust and durable scale is necessary for frequent use in diverse conditions. Investing in a quality scale ensures it withstands regular handling and provides consistent performance over time.
- Calibration: Regular calibration is crucial to maintain accuracy; thus, choosing a scale that offers easy calibration options is vital. This ensures that the scale remains reliable and produces consistent results, which is particularly important in clinical settings.
